The availability of content on platforms like Filmyhit undermines the creative industry. When a niche film or a high-production animated series is leaked, the creators lose revenue. This is particularly damaging for regional cinema (like Punjabi films, which Filmyhit is famous for leaking). Low box office returns discourage producers from investing in future projects, stifling the growth of the industry. The children's entertainment industry has thin margins
